#1e51c3 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#1e51c3 is composed of 11.8% red, 31.8% green and 76.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 84.6% cyan, 58.5% magenta, 0% yellow and 23.5% black. It has a hue angle of 221.5 degrees, a saturation of 73.3% and a lightness of 44.1%. #1e51c3 color hex could be obtained by blending #3ca2ff with #000087. Closest websafe color is: #3366cc.

#1e51c3 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#1e51c3 has RGB values of R:30, G:81, B:195 and CMYK values of C:0.85, M:0.58, Y:0, K:0.24. Its decimal value is 1987011.

Shades and Tints of #1e51c3
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010308 is the darkest color, while #f6f8fe is the lightest one.

Tones of #1e51c3
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#6c6f75 is the less saturated color, while #0447dd is the most saturated one.
